This petition is to have Alabama State Senator Scott Beason removed from his position as State Senator & removed as Chairman of the Alabama State Senate Rules Committee.
These are our reasons:
* Beason has made racist remarks against not only African Americans, but also Mexicans in separate occasions. His hateful, hurtful, comments are a physical representation of his conscience & he is bound to act accordingly when dealing with individuals in those groups.
Here is a link to view his comments on African Americans, please visit:
http://www.huffingtonpost.com/2011/09/27/scott-beason-apologizes-aborigines_n_984265.html
Here is a link to view his comments on Mexicans, please visit:
http://www.rawstory.com/rs/2011/02/07/lawmaker-empty-clip-illegal-immigration/
* A person who has been elected by the people to serve the people should not degrade & demoralize the people s/he was elected to serve. We also believe apologies should come as a form of true repentance, not when he realizes that he may not be able to maintain his position, or obtain new ones.
